Volleyball Nets Sun Belt Win over FIU
October 12, 2003 · MT Media RelationsMiddle Tennessee volleyball picked up their first Sun Belt Conference win with a 3-1 victory over FIU. (MT)
The Lady Raiders jumped on top of FIU by winning the first two games and was in control of the third until the Panthers fought back to take game three. Middle Tennessee took control in game four and weathered an FIU rally to take the game and the match.
"The team's focus was a lot better today because we were only looking ahead to the next point," said head coach Lisa Kissee. "This was a big win for us today because we finally got a victory in the Sun Belt and it was a great way to open a home stand."
KeKe Deckard continues to lead the Lady Raider offense as she recorded 22 kills in the match. Senior Karisse Baker also had double figure kills with 15 and Dara McLean, who had struggled as of late, bounced back with 13 kills.
Megan Sumrell led the team in assists with 29 and also notched 12 digs. Goldie Bilyeu followed with 26 assists.
Middle Tennessee returns to action on Friday when the team hosts Sun Belt Conference West's Denver at 7 p.m. in Alumni Memorial Gym.
